Reigning country powerhouse Jason Aldean today announced his new upcoming studio album, Songs About Us, with the release of three new surprise tracks: “Help You Remember”, “Hard To Love You” and “Lovin’ Me Too Long,” available now. Set for release April 24th – the same week Aldean is set to co-headline UGA’s Sanford Stadium with fellow Georgia native Luke Bryan – the new album Songs About Us is available for pre-order/pre-add/pre-save HERE. Songs About Us is the latest chapter in a career marked by numerous record-breaking moments for the ACM Artist of the Decade. A “trailblazer” (Nashville Insider) that is “among an elite class of consistent hitmakers” (Backstage Country) known for “songs of small-town living, love and loss that have resonated with a loyal fanbase” (Billboard), Aldean’s latest collection follows the historic milestone of achieving his 30th No. 1 hit on Country radio and the release of his 30 Number One Hits album. The project earned Aldean his 13th top 10 country album in 20 years with its #4 debut on the Billboard Top Country Album Chart (10/10) upon its digital release and is available now as a Walmart Exclusive Vinyl. In addition to his Top 20 current single, “How Far Does A Goodbye Go,” new tracks “Help You Remember” joins “Hard To Love You” and “Lovin’ Me Too Long,” and sets the tone for Songs About Us— an album that captures life’s defining moments through authentic storytelling and Aldean’s unmistakable sound. Inspired by his personal experience having family members going through dementia, new track “Help You Remember” also shines a spotlight on the Alzheimer’s Foundation of America and their mission that you don’t have to go through this alone.
